"Gord Dibben" wrote:
You can do this with Conditional Formatting if you create a name for
the sheet
two cell.
With Sheet two selected.
InsertNameDefine
myname......refers to: =Sheet2!D5
Then in Sheet one CFFormula is: =myname123
